USA Today reports the Chiefs are "actively shopping" LT Branden Albert.
SI's Peter King reported this week that Kansas City would "listen" on Albert, but it appears to be the Chiefs seeking out listeners. They're going to replace him with the No. 1 pick in the draft. Albert, 28, is completely fine with the trade rumblings. "I've got to do what I've got to do," he said. "I don't know if I'm being traded, but I understand it's a possibility." After losing Jake Long, the Dolphins have been mentioned as a possible suitor.
